New issue
Advanced search Search tips
Note: Color blocks (like or ) mean that a user may not be available. Tooltip shows the reason.

Issue 688944 link

Starred by 1 user

Issue metadata

Status: Untriaged
Owner: ----
Cc:
Components:
EstimatedDays: ----
NextAction: ----
OS: Chrome
Pri: 2
Type: Bug



Sign in to add a comment

ChromeOS: kernel warning %__cfg80211_connect_result+% since 9086.0.0

Project Member Reported by djkurtz@google.com, Feb 6 2017

Issue description

Looking at the crash server, this appears to be a relatively recent regression.

Oldest reports are from 2016/12/17 (9086.0.0): https://crash.corp.google.com/browse?q=ReportID='df44468080000000'


PRODUCT VERSION
9211.0.0	0.60%	2	
9202.12.0	4.17%	14	
9202.7.0	4.46%	15	
9202.1.0	4.17%	14	
9169.0.0	0.30%	1	
9166.0.0	0.30%	1	
9150.0.0	9.23%	31	
9129.0.0	0.30%	1	
9111.0.0	0.30%	1	
9089.0.0	0.60%	2	
9086.0.0	74.11%	249	
9085.0.0	0.30%	1	
9081.0.0	0.30%	1	
9068.0.0	0.30%	1	
9065.0.0	0.30%	1	
9061.0.0	0.30%	1	
Total:	100.00%	336

335/336 reports are from ARM devices (there is just one exception, from a clapper): https://crash.corp.google.com/browse?q=ReportID='e1abd2c880000000'

I see reports from many different ARM devices on several kernels:
  3.8: snow, spring, pi
 3.10: blaze
 3.14: mickey, minnie, speedy
 3.18: elm, hana

70% (235/336) of reports are from minnie.

Example report: https://crash.corp.google.com/browse?q=ReportID='5261d65580000000'
upload_file_kcrash:

e5e6bb8e-__cfg80211_connect_result+0x2b0/0x398 [cfg80211]()
/mnt/host/source/src/third_party/kernel/v3.18/net/wireless/sme.c:655 __cfg80211_connect_result+0x2b0/0x398 [cfg80211]()
2017-02-03T13:27:18.213495+01:00 WARNING kernel: [ 8565.728235] Modules linked in: tun xt_TCPMSS ip6table_mangle veth uinput rfcomm uvcvideo videobuf2_vmalloc mwifiex_sdio mwifiex btmrvl_sdio btmrvl i2c_dev ip6t_REJECT nf_reject_ipv6 ipt_MASQUERADE nf_nat_masquerade_ipv4 iptable_nat nf_nat_ipv4 nf_nat bluetooth xt_mark bridge fuse stp llc zram cfg80211 ip6table_filter snd_seq_midi snd_seq_midi_event snd_rawmidi snd_seq snd_seq_device joydev
2017-02-03T13:27:18.213502+01:00 WARNING kernel: [ 8565.728315] CPU: 2 PID: 18656 Comm: kworker/u8:2 Not tainted 3.18.0-13739-gbf5e73b #1
2017-02-03T13:27:18.213507+01:00 WARNING kernel: [ 8565.728319] Hardware name: Mediatek Elm rev3 board (DT)
2017-02-03T13:27:18.213511+01:00 WARNING kernel: [ 8565.728328] Workqueue: cfg80211 0xffffffbffc053128
2017-02-03T13:27:18.213516+01:00 EMERG kernel: [ 8565.728334] Call trace:
2017-02-03T13:27:18.213520+01:00 WARNING kernel: [ 8565.728351] [<ffffffc000208f0c>] dump_backtrace+0x0/0x160
2017-02-03T13:27:18.213526+01:00 WARNING kernel: [ 8565.728360] [<ffffffc000209088>] show_stack+0x1c/0x28
2017-02-03T13:27:18.213531+01:00 WARNING kernel: [ 8565.728369] [<ffffffc0008e6bd0>] dump_stack+0x80/0xc4
2017-02-03T13:27:18.213536+01:00 WARNING kernel: [ 8565.728376] [<ffffffc000222a40>] warn_slowpath_common+0x90/0xb8
2017-02-03T13:27:18.213540+01:00 WARNING kernel: [ 8565.728381] [<ffffffc000222bf4>] warn_slowpath_null+0x34/0x44
2017-02-03T13:27:18.213545+01:00 WARNING kernel: [ 8565.728389] [<ffffffbffc07d59c>] __cfg80211_connect_result+0x2ac/0x398 [cfg80211]
2017-02-03T13:27:18.213549+01:00 WARNING kernel: [ 8565.728397] [<ffffffbffc058344>] cfg80211_process_wdev_events+0xe4/0x1e0 [cfg80211]
2017-02-03T13:27:18.213554+01:00 WARNING kernel: [ 8565.728405] [<ffffffbffc05848c>] cfg80211_process_rdev_events+0x4c/0x78 [cfg80211]
2017-02-03T13:27:18.213558+01:00 WARNING kernel: [ 8565.728410] [<ffffffbffc053148>] 0xffffffbffc053148
2017-02-03T13:27:18.213562+01:00 WARNING kernel: [ 8565.728423] [<ffffffc00023a984>] process_one_work+0x248/0x3fc
2017-02-03T13:27:18.213567+01:00 WARNING kernel: [ 8565.728428] [<ffffffc00023bc28>] worker_thread+0x330/0x450
2017-02-03T13:27:18.213571+01:00 WARNING kernel: [ 8565.728433] [<ffffffc000240cc8>] kthread+0xf4/0x100
2017-02-03T13:27:18.213575+01:00 WARNING kernel: [ 8565.728437] ---[ end trace 5183d2a62452c3b2 ]---
 
Cc: wnhuang@chromium.org briannorris@chromium.org snanda@chromium.org
Components: OS>Systems>Network
Labels: -Pri-3 OS-Chrome Pri-2
Status: Available (was: Unconfirmed)
Cc: kirtika@chromium.org
I don't see any relevant changes in (e.g.) the 3.14 kernel looking at a range like 9040.0.0..9086.0.0. Are you sure this is the actual regression timing, or is it just an increase in testing? I know that, for instance, minnie gets a lot of beta/dev testing, since people moved there to get ARC++ early. That could skew the data a bit.

You note mid-December for some reports: how far back does the crash reporter even track?
Keep in mind that the stable signatures on crash/ shift around, so the 9086.0.0 is only for this incarnation of the stable signature. 
I've seen crash/ go back as far 75XX.X.X. 

That said, looking into the warning now. 

Project Member

Comment 5 by sheriffbot@chromium.org, Jul 27 2017

Labels: Hotlist-Google
Project Member

Comment 6 by sheriffbot@chromium.org, Jul 27

Labels: Hotlist-Recharge-Cold
Status: Untriaged (was: Available)
This issue has been Available for over a year. If it's no longer important or seems unlikely to be fixed, please consider closing it out. If it is important, please re-triage the issue.

Sorry for the inconvenience if the bug really should have been left as Available.

For more details visit https://www.chromium.org/issue-tracking/autotriage - Your friendly Sheriffbot
Labels: Enterprise-Triaged

Sign in to add a comment